Leveling the Playing Field: Tips and Tricks for Dealing with Insurers

Dealing against insurers can sometimes feel like a David going up against Goliath scenario. Their complex jargon, intricate policies, and often frustrating claims process can leave you feeling overwhelmed. But don't despair! By equipped yourself with the right knowledge and strategies, you can level the playing field and obtain a fairer outcome.

Here are some essential tips to help you navigate the world of insurance:

* **Know Your Policy:** Thoroughly analyze your policy documents. Don't just skim them; take the time to grasp the key terms, coverage limits, and exclusions. This will give you a solid foundation for understanding your rights and responsibilities.

* **Document Everything:** Keep meticulous records of all interactions with your insurer, including dates, times, names, and summaries of conversations. Maintain copies of click here all relevant documents, such as policy declarations, claims forms, medical bills, and repair estimates. This documentation will be invaluable if you need to challenge a claim or policy issue.

* **Be Proactive:** Don't wait until something goes wrong to engage your insurer. If you have any questions or concerns, reach out promptly. Seek clarification on anything that is ambiguous.

* **Stay Organized:** Insurance can be a complex process with many moving parts. Create a system for staying organized, such as using folders or spreadsheets to track your policy information, claims status, and communication history.

* **Don't Be Afraid to Negotiate:** Insurance settlements are often subject to negotiation. Be prepared to present your case clearly and persuasively, supported by your documentation. Don't be afraid to propose a settlement that you believe is fair.

Remember, you have rights as an insured individual. By being informed, organized, and assertive, you can effectively navigate the insurance process and attain the best possible outcome for your situation.
